One of the best in DC! Multiple locations and all provide excellence. This location, Eastern Market Area, has a great vibe with lots of great walking and little shops and places to eat close by. Grab a cup and go for a stroll. The Baristas are always friendly, knowledgeable and never in a hurry... which is a good thing. They take time to make a good cup or latte. Using locally roasted beans by SmallPlanesDC. Americano and Latte are always on point. If you’re looking for a good Third Wave style coffee shop or just good coffee in general this is the place to go. They also have a great selection of tea.
